Now this is a punch blade. On a Paxton and Gallagher. 3 5/8. Odd that the main blade is on the wrong end? The punch locks open and depress the spey to unlock it. Cool old knife I think.

I think this Pritzlaff Hardware is pretty unusual for a harness jack, coke bottle stabber jack, unusual grind to the spear main. Nice size 3 3/4". very nice wood, think cocobolo, very faint etch that I can't make out. No idea who made it.
